[quote=Anonymous][quote=Anonymous]I was raised in Westchester and later commuted into NYC from CT. Had a wonderful quality of life. I liked having access to a major metropolis without living in the thick of its problems (homeless/mentally ill people wandering around, ridiculous real estate prices, no parking, crazy private school culture). Kids who grow up in the city grow up too fast. They are worldly but jaded. Do you really want to have to explain addiction to your first grader? Teaching them to clutch their bags when walking down the street. It is a bit of a survival mindset (unless you are very wealthy and then create a bubble that is not normal). Don’t you want backyard BBQ’s? Jumping in piles of leaves? Making snowmen in your yard? Little kids safely walking their new puppy around the block? Learning how to ride a bike. Alternatives exist but I really appreciate growing up the way I did.
